Specifications
Series: | 9C |
Packaging: | Tape & Reel (TR) |
Part Status: | Active |
Type: | MHz Crystal |
Frequency: | 16MHz |
Frequency Stability: | ±30ppm |
Frequency Tolerance: | ±30ppm |
Load Capacitance: | 12pF |
ESR (Equivalent Series Resistance): | 30 Ohms |
Operating Mode: | Fundamental |
Operating Temperature: | -20°C ~ 70°C |
Ratings: | -- |
Mounting Type: | Surface Mount |
Package / Case: | HC-49S |
Size / Dimension: | 0.449" L x 0.189" W (11.40mm x 4.80mm) |
Height - Seated (Max): | 0.161" (4.10mm) |

Working Principle
The working principle behind the 9C-16.000MAAE-T quartz crystal is relatively simple. The crystal works as an oscillator by generating an alternating current as a voltage is applied to it. At the heart of quartz crystal oscillation is the piezoelectric effect, which is the change in electrical potential across the crystal when mechanical pressure is applied along certain axes. The frequency of the generated alternating voltage is determined by the physical size and shape of the quartz crystal itself.As a voltage is applied to the quartz crystal, it vibrates at a specific frequency, which is determined by its dimensions and composition. Typically, quartz crystals are manufactured with a set of dimensions that corresponds to a specific frequency.
